Thanjavur college to pay ₹10.5L to pharma supplier

Chennai:16.09.2021

A city civil court has directed the dean, Government Thanjavur medical college and Director of Medical Education to settle dues of ₹10.5 lakh to a Chennai-based pharmaceutical supplier for products the company supplied to the government institution a decade ago.

The proprietor moved the court after there was no response from the management after repeated requests.

According to the petition by S Prasad Kumar Jain, proprietor of Pharma Chem remedies, the dean placed order for drugs in 2009-2010. Despite supplying the drugs and providing the invoices, dues were not settled, the petitioner stated.

Since there was no response from either the dean or the Director of Medical Education, a notice was sent in December 2015 asking them to settle the due amount with interest.

After perusing the submissions from either side, the XVIII additional sessions judge, city civil court, S T Lakshmi Ramesh dismissed the contentions raised by the government counsel and decreed that the authorities are to pay an amount of ₹10.5 lakh to the pharma supplier.
